《机器学习实战》2.2.2 节绘图时出现 NameError:name‘array’is not defined
2017-03-17 09:38
926 查看
书中shell如下:
实际运行时 报错 NameError:name‘array’is not defined
修改shell程序如下即可运行:
运行结果如下图:
实际运行时 报错 NameError:name‘array’is not defined
修改shell程序如下即可运行:
>>> import kNN >>> from numpy import * >>> import matplotlib >>> import matplotlib.pyplot as plt >>> fig = plt.figure() >>> ax = fig.add_subplot(111) >>> mat,lab = kNN.file2matrix('datingTestSet.txt') >>> ax.scatter(mat[:,1], mat[:,2], 15.0*array(map(int,lab)),15.0*array(map(int,lab))) >>> plt.show()
运行结果如下图:
相关文章推荐
- matplotlib利用scatter绘制彩色图像:NameError: name 'array' is not defined
- 使用python经常出现NameError: name 'xxx' is not defined
- Python使用Tkinter错误,NameError: global name 'TOP' is not defined
- sn.exe error "Failed to generate a strong name key pair -- The keyset is not defined" Thread Tools Rate Thread
- jQ中遇到的小问题-----Jquery调用出现ReferenceError: $ is not defined
- NameError: name 'admin' is not defined(彻底解决方案)
- Python NameError: name ‘null’ is not defined
- Apktool编译出现“error: Public symbol aaa/bbb declared here is not defined.”的解决办法
- NLTK使用中NameError: name 'FreqDist' is not defined问题解决
- NameError: global name 'closing' is not defined
- Python使用eval强制转换字符串为字典时报错:File "<string>", line 1, in <module> NameError: name 'nan' is not defined
- Python中,用eval强制将字符串转换为字典变量时候出错:NameError: name 'null' is not defined
- NameError: name 'admin' is not defined 解决问题的方法:
- GAE报错“NameError: global name 'execfile' is not defined”
- python NameError: name 'raw_input' is not defined
- Python中用eval将字符串转换为字典时候出错:NameError: name ‘null’ is not defined的解决方法
- GAE报错“NameError: global name 'execfile' is not defined”
- 关于python-NameError: global name 'platform' is not defined
- paip.python NameError name 'xxx' is not defined\
- MPI编译C++程序出现#error "SEEK_SET is #defined but must not be for the C++ binding of MPI" 的解决方法